OsFest – our annual summer fete style extravaganza organised by boys in Osmond House – is being held on Friday, April 26th, from 4.40pm-6.30pm. The Colour Run, which is organised by girls in Torfrida House, will start at 6.30pm, after OsFest.

As ever, members of our school community of all ages can get involved in these family-orientated fundraising events, including students, staff, parents, carers, grandparents, Old Eleans and friends of the school. Both events take place on New Field (adjacent to our Barton Farm site).

Entry to OsFest is free, although make sure you have money with you to spend on the stalls and attractions! Expect tug-of-war competitions, welly wanging, whack-a-rat, sports challenges, sponge the teacher, face painting, music, raffles and refreshments galore.

Participation in the Colour Run is £5 per person. You can run, walk or skip the 2-kilometre route. You are advised to wear dark clothes or garments that you do not mind getting messy though! You can register for the Colour Run here: https://www.kingsely.org/news-events/box-office/

Proceeds from both events will go towards our campaign to raise £20,000 to build a new classroom at our link school in Malawi, through the Hope4Malawi charity.
